Review and analyze requirements, specifications documents and provide timely and meaningful feedback to help ensure the best possible software application.
Ability to read and understand Business Requirements Document and translate Functional and Operational requirements into test cases and scenarios.
Perform gab analysis on requirement documents and identify any missing or ambiguous areas.
Identify any potential problems that users might encounter.
Write and Execute manual test cases.
Identify, record, document thoroughly and track bugs.
Conduct exploratory testing.
Perform regression testing when bugs are resolved.
Develop and apply testing types and processes for new and existing products to meet client needs.
Liaise with internal teams to identify system requirements.
Provide progress and status reports.
Stay up-to-date with new testing tools and testing strategies.
Â
Main Qualification
Â
BSc degree in Computer Science, IT or any related field.
1-3 years of experience.
Good knowledge of software quality methodologies, tools and processes
Understand Software Development Life Cycle.
Ability to read and understand Business Requirements Document and translate Functional and Operational requirements into test cases and scenarios.
Familiarity of QC practices, standards and testing processes.
Excellent analytical skills.
Detailed knowledge of application functions, bug fixing, and testing protocols.